While practical laboratory work is a core component of A-Level science courses, written examinations also assess students' practical skills and understanding of experimental methods. Exam questions may present an experimental method and require analysis of its strengths, limitations, and potential improvements. Students must critically evaluate the procedure and suggest ways to increase accuracy, reliability, or control of variables.
